Household Codes

The Frogtown House Church shows how subversive the New Testament household codes were in their historical context. In Christ, the relationships are transformed between master and slave, husband and wife, parent and child.

Here Is Your Son – Terri Churchill

One of the last things Jesus did while on the cross was to make sure his disciples took care of his mother. This was a sign that the church is not an event or a loose affiliation, but a family who cares for one another as kin.
